Good morning all, i really hope some one can help me here. i have a 2004 silver wing with 64000 miles on the clock. when i have receipts from previous owners to say the belt has been replaced but nothing about the rollers.
i have noticed in the last week the bike has been kind of surging about 70mph, then yesterday the V-Belt light came on..... on the way home from work last night all of a sudden there was a load rattling noise coming from the variator case side of the engine...
is this consistent with the rollers breaking up????
or something more sinister????
i will be taking a look at her tomorrow but if any one has any pointers i would be very grateful.
thank you

lesley wrote:
i have noticed in the last week the bike has been kind of surging about 70mph, then yesterday the V-Belt light came on..... on the way home from work last night all of a sudden there was a load rattling noise coming from the variator case side of the engine...


As Dennis stated a visual inspection would be beneficial.

Examine the
a) variator ramps
b) variator rollers excess wear or flat spots
c) belt

Clean the
a) variator filter screen
b) variator ramps
c) variator rollers
d) belt area housing

The belt may need to be replace due either age or miles ... if you are not sure then it would be safer to replace.

The rollers could be replaced with Dr Pulley Sliders..

cheers all ive taken the cover off yesterday and noticed the variator nut was undone last person obviously didnt torque down much to my expense.the ramp plate now has to be renewed as it has a crack going through it .i noticed that the rollers had squared off to and the sliders had some wear.so ive ordered new ramp plate sliders and standard 28g rollers from lings honda here in the uk which sell every part available for the swing.also ordered 24g rollers made by mallossi .i will be trying these when they arrive thought they would be a good compromise between the 21g and the standard 28g .ill keep you posted on the results
